Moving Logins from Server A(Sybase 12.0) to Server B(Sybase 12.5)

Hello,
Can i copy logins and passwords associated with logins from Sybase 12.0 to 12.5? Please help!!! Its kind of Urgent

between the versions there are some schema enhancements. So you cannot transfer them directly.

You can use bcping out them out using a V12 formatfile and then bcp in into V12.5 using -f v12formatfile
